Odyssey batteries, with an eight year design life saves you time and money because you do not have to replace your battery as often. It is also the only battery that is capable of delivering a large number of deep cycles up to 400 when fully discharged or up to 500 when discharged to 80%. Plus, the battery is specially designed for high vibration applications.
Unlike conventional batteries that need to be recharged every six to twelve weeks, the Odyssey battery will maintain up to 50% state of charge after 2 yrs if stored at room temperature (77ºF). At temperatures lower than 77°F, storage times will be even longer. The cranking power of Odyssey batteries is double to triple that of equally sized conventional batteries, even when the temperature is as low as -40ºF. No, the Odyseey dry cell batteries, including the PC625 model, are not FAA Approved and cannot be installed in certified aircraft.
This is not a TSO'd battery. As every FSDO is different, you would need to check with your local FSDO prior to purchase to see if they will accept this for a field test.
The only model that is FAA Approved for installation in certiefied aircraft is the SBS J-16, our part number 11-01945. It is approved for installation in the Piper PA18 and PA19. Any other certified installation will require a field approval.
Per the manufacturer: The odyssey dry cell battery can be charged using a regular battery charger. A deep cycle charger is recommended, as long as the charger does not exceed 15V the amperage can be any value.
A regular battery charger can be used. There is no limit to the inrush current, so any amount of amps are fine. The voltage cannot exceed 15.2. Deep cycle and AGM are the better settings for odyssey.
